Metabolic stability refers to the ability of a compound, such as a drug, to resist biotransformation or degradation by metabolic processes within the body. This property is crucial because it affects the drug's efficacy, duration of action, and potential side effects. A compound with high metabolic stability may remain active longer in circulation, while one with low stability may be rapidly eliminated, leading to diminished therapeutic effects.
